Preheat oven to 325°F and line 1-2 baking sheets with parchment paper.
In medium bowl, combine all wet ingredients. Whisk together and set aside.
In a large bowl combine all dry ingredients and mix well.
Stir wet ingredients into dry until mixture is thoroughly combined.
Drop batter onto lined baking sheets, about 2 inches apart. Flatten each biscuit down to about 1/2-inch-thick using grapeseed oiled hands.
Bake for 10 minutes. Rotate pans and bake an additional 5-10 minutes or until golden brown.
Let cool and slice in half.
Serve with gravy, your favorite biscuit topping or use biscuits to make breakfast sandwiches with bacon, eggs and veggies.
Notes
The biscuits and gravy can both be frozen so make in larger batches and save in individual servings so you can pop it out of the freezer and have a healthier breakfast any day! Freeze biscuits and gravy separately for best results.
